Frequently asked questions

What quality should I use when converting JPG to WebP for print?
Use the highest quality setting for print — printers resolve more detail than screens, so avoid heavy compression.
Does converting JPG to WebP lose detail?
At high quality the loss is minimal. For archival or large-format print, keep quality at or near maximum.

For E-commerce

Speed Up E-commerce Product Galleries

Batch-convert an entire product photo folder to WebP at 80-90% quality and download one ZIP, cutting Shopify or WooCommerce gallery weight by 25-35% with no visible quality loss.

For Developers

Lossless WebP for Logos & UI Screenshots

Turn on Lossless mode to re-encode flat-color graphics, logos and screenshots pixel-for-pixel as WebP — smaller than PNG with zero compression artifacts on sharp edges and text.
